We started developing our stainless, tubular headers in 1992 on the Golf 2.8L VR6, moving forward with the introduction of the 2.9L engine upgrade, and ended up with two distinct versions, which we built for Hartmann Motorsport and for Oettinger in Germany.
Each type of headers had been made with a specific layout, featuring different primary lenghts and runner diameter, based upon the Tuners' individual requirement.
While the Oettinger headers had equal-lenght primaries, Hartmann's headers featured different lenght runners, which made up for the varying lenght and for the narrower cross-section, longer path of the three front cilynders' exhaust ports, encased within the engine head.
Interesting concepts for sure, each with a different idea behind the flowing dynamics, both sharing the common goal of increasing the engine performance.
Fast forward to 2020, we still offer the Supersprint original headers to the Corrado VR6 loyal owners, in the Oettinger-spec version, completed by our oversized-diameter full exhaust.
